Is the absolute value of a number always its opposite?

The concept of absolute value is a fundamental topic in mathematics that students often come across in their early education. Absolute value refers to the distance of a number from zero on the number line, regardless of the direction. However, it is a common misconception that the absolute value of a number is always its opposite. In reality, the absolute value of a number is its distance from zero and is always a non-negative value.

The absolute value of a number is always positive, even if the original number is negative. For example, the absolute value of -5 is 5, not -5. Therefore, it is important to understand the difference between the absolute value of a number and its opposite. The absolute value function simply returns the magnitude of a number, not its direction.

Understanding the true meaning of absolute value can help students grasp important mathematical concepts and avoid common misconceptions. By recognizing that absolute value is always positive, students can accurately solve problems involving distances, magnitudes, and inequalities.

FAQs:

1. What is absolute value?

Absolute value is the distance of a number from zero on the number line, represented by the symbol “| |.” It is always a non-negative value, regardless of the sign of the original number.

2. What is the difference between absolute value and opposite?

Absolute value refers to the distance of a number from zero, while the opposite of a number is the additive inverse of the original number. The absolute value is always positive, whereas the opposite of a number can be negative or positive.

3. Can the absolute value of a number be negative?

No, the absolute value of a number is always a non-negative value. It represents the distance of the number from zero on the number line.

4. How is absolute value calculated?

To calculate the absolute value of a number, you simply remove the sign of the number. For example, the absolute value of -3 is 3.

5. Is the absolute value of a number the same as its magnitude?

Yes, the absolute value of a number is often referred to as its magnitude. It represents the size or distance of the number from zero.

6. Can you give an example of the absolute value of a negative number?

Certainly! The absolute value of -7 is 7. Remember, absolute value is always positive.

7. Why is understanding absolute value important in mathematics?

Understanding absolute value is crucial in mathematics because it helps in solving equations, inequalities, and understanding the concept of distance on the number line.

8. Do absolute value and modulus mean the same thing?

Yes, absolute value and modulus are often used interchangeably in mathematics. They both refer to the magnitude or distance of a number from zero.

9. How does absolute value affect inequalities?

Absolute value plays a significant role in solving and analyzing inequalities. For example, |x| > 5 represents all numbers whose distance from zero is greater than 5.

10. Can absolute value be represented by negative numbers?

No, absolute value is always non-negative by definition. It represents the magnitude or distance of a number, disregarding its direction.

11. What happens when you take the absolute value of zero?

The absolute value of zero is equal to zero. Since zero is already at zero on the number line, its distance from zero is zero.
